suratk: MAME ROM Information. History:
Surprise Attack (c) 1990 Konami.
- TECHNICAL -
Game ID : GX911
Main CPU : KONAMI (@ 3 Mhz)
Sound Chips : YM2151 (@ 3.579545 Mhz)
Players : 2
Control : 8-way joystick
Buttons : 2
- TRIVIA -
Released in October 1990.
- STAFF -
Program designers : Heart Yoshinobu, Lambada Minakata, Square Morimoto, Stardust Masa, H. Akamatsu
Character designers : Prince Kukino, Depeche Yamashita, Wink Yamada
Sound designers : Michael Maezawa, Miki Higashino, Moai Sasaki, La Nakamur
Hardware designer : Komekome Konishi
Visual designers : H. Yoshihashi, K. Kamiya
- SOURCES -
Game's rom.
MAME Info:
0.99u10 [Corrado Tomaselli]
0.93 [Andreas Thorsen]
0.36b4 [Nicola Salmoria]
WIP:
- 0.144u7: Kanikani updated Surprise Attack dipswitches. Changed 'Unknown' to 'Unused' dipswitches.
- 0.136u1: Fabio Priuli added driver data struct and save states to Surprise Attack.
- 0.135u4: Fabio Priuli updated Surprise Attack to use Konami video devices.
- 0.130u4: Aaron Giles merged memory maps in Surprise Attack and removed some word handlers in favor of using READ8/WRITE8 directly in address maps and some additional unnecessary handlers in favor of using AM_READ_PORT.
- 0.122u4: Pierpaolo Prazzoli fixed dipswitch name (suratk0122u3gra) and rom check (suratk0122u3ora).
- 0.99u10: Corrado Tomaselli added Surprise Attack (World ver. K). Renamed (suratk) to (suratka).
- 0.93: Andreas Thorsen added Surprise Attack (Asia Ver L.). Changed 'Surprise Attack (Japan ver. M)' to clone '(Asia ver. L)'. Renamed (surpratk) to (suratkj).
- 0.67: Changed description to 'Surprise Attack (Japan ver. M)'.
- 0.53: Nicola Salmoria added real shadows in some Konami games (88 Games, Chequered Flag, X-Men, Asterix, Surprise Attack, Sunset Riders, etc.).
- 0.36b4: Nicola Salmoria added Surprise Attack (Japan) (Konami 1990).
- 1st September 1999: Nicola sent in a driver for Surprise Attack.
STORY:
- You are John Ryan, Code Name: Red Thunderbolt, Sergeant of a Special Task Force. Your mission is to neutralise the international terrorist organisation 'Black Dawn'. Which has taken over the Moonbase and Space Station 2CV6 and to defuse all the time bombs.
LEVELS: 7
Other Emulators:
* FB Alpha
Recommended Games (Planet Force):
Cosmic Chasm
Major Havoc
Galivan - Cosmo Police
Guardian
Metroid (PlayChoice-10)
Xain'd Sleena
Xybots
Psycho-Nics Oscar
S.O.S.
Escape from the Planet of the Robot Monsters
Finest Hour
Out Zone
Surprise Attack
SD Gundam Psycho Salamander no Kyoui
Bucky O'Hare
FixEight
Steel Force
Action Hollywood (Galaxy War)
Romset: 1280 kb / 6 files / 638.6 zip
MAME XML Output:
   | <game name="suratk" sourcefile="surpratk.c"> |
   |    | <description>Surprise Attack (World ver. K)</description> |
   |    | <year>1990</year> |
   |    | <manufacturer>Konami</manufacturer> |
   |    | <rom name="911j01.f5" size="131072" crc="1e647881" sha1="241e421d5599ebd9fcfb8be9c48dfd3b4c671958" region="maincpu" offset="10000"/> |
   |    | <rom name="911k02.h5" size="131072" crc="ef10e7b6" sha1="0b41a929c0c579d688653a8d90dd6b40db12cfb3" region="maincpu" offset="30000"/> |
   |    | <rom name="911d05.bin" size="262144" crc="308d2319" sha1="521d2a72fecb094e2c2f23b535f0b527886b4d3a" region="gfx1" offset="0"/> |
   |    | <rom name="911d06.bin" size="262144" crc="91cc9b32" sha1="e05b7bbff30f24fe6f009560410f5e90bb118692" region="gfx1" offset="40000"/> |
   |    | <rom name="911d03.bin" size="262144" crc="e34ff182" sha1="075ca7a91c843bdac7da21ddfcd43f7a043a09b6" region="gfx2" offset="0"/> |
   |    | <rom name="911d04.bin" size="262144" crc="20700bd2" sha1="a2fa4a3ee28c1542cdd798907a9ece249aadff0a" region="gfx2" offset="40000"/> |
   |    | <chip type="cpu" tag="maincpu" name="KONAMI" clock="3000000"/> |
   |    | <chip type="audio" tag="lspeaker" name="Speaker"/> |
   |    | <chip type="audio" tag="rspeaker" name="Speaker"/> |
   |    | <chip type="audio" tag="ymsnd" name="YM2151" clock="3579545"/> |
   |    | <display tag="screen" type="raster" rotate="0" width="288" height="224" refresh="60.000000" /> |
   |    | <sound channels="2"/> |
   |    | <input players="2" buttons="2" coins="2" service="yes"> |
   |    |    | <control type="joy" ways="8"/> |
   |    | </input> |
   |    | <dipswitch name="Coin A" tag="DSW1" mask="15"> |
   |    |    | <dipvalue name="4 Coins/1 Credit" value="2"/> |
   |    |    | <dipvalue name="3 Coins/1 Credit" value="5"/> |
   |    |    | <dipvalue name="2 Coins/1 Credit" value="8"/> |
   |    |    | <dipvalue name="3 Coins/2 Credits" value="4"/> |
   |    |    | <dipvalue name="4 Coins/3 Credits" value="1"/> |
   |    |    | <dipvalue name="1 Coin/1 Credit" value="15" default="yes"/> |
   |    |    | <dipvalue name="3 Coins/4 Credits" value="3"/> |
   |    |    | <dipvalue name="2 Coins/3 Credits" value="7"/> |
   |    |    | <dipvalue name="1 Coin/2 Credits" value="14"/> |
   |    |    | <dipvalue name="2 Coins/5 Credits" value="6"/> |
   |    |    | <dipvalue name="1 Coin/3 Credits" value="13"/> |
   |    |    | <dipvalue name="1 Coin/4 Credits" value="12"/> |
   |    |    | <dipvalue name="1 Coin/5 Credits" value="11"/> |
   |    |    | <dipvalue name="1 Coin/6 Credits" value="10"/> |
   |    |    | <dipvalue name="1 Coin/7 Credits" value="9"/> |
   |    |    | <dipvalue name="Free Play"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Coin B" tag="DSW1" mask="240"> |
   |    |    | <dipvalue name="4 Coins/1 Credit" value="32"/> |
   |    |    | <dipvalue name="3 Coins/1 Credit" value="80"/> |
   |    |    | <dipvalue name="2 Coins/1 Credit" value="128"/> |
   |    |    | <dipvalue name="3 Coins/2 Credits" value="64"/> |
   |    |    | <dipvalue name="4 Coins/3 Credits" value="16"/> |
   |    |    | <dipvalue name="1 Coin/1 Credit" value="240" default="yes"/> |
   |    |    | <dipvalue name="3 Coins/4 Credits" value="48"/> |
   |    |    | <dipvalue name="2 Coins/3 Credits" value="112"/> |
   |    |    | <dipvalue name="1 Coin/2 Credits" value="224"/> |
   |    |    | <dipvalue name="2 Coins/5 Credits" value="96"/> |
   |    |    | <dipvalue name="1 Coin/3 Credits" value="208"/> |
   |    |    | <dipvalue name="1 Coin/4 Credits" value="192"/> |
   |    |    | <dipvalue name="1 Coin/5 Credits" value="176"/> |
   |    |    | <dipvalue name="1 Coin/6 Credits" value="160"/> |
   |    |    | <dipvalue name="1 Coin/7 Credits" value="144"/> |
   |    |    | <dipvalue name="Free Play"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Lives" tag="DSW2" mask="3"> |
   |    |    | <dipvalue name="2" value="3"/> |
   |    |    | <dipvalue name="3" value="2" default="yes"/> |
   |    |    | <dipvalue name="5" value="1"/> |
   |    |    | <dipvalue name="7"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Cabinet" tag="DSW2" mask="4"> |
   |    |    | <dipvalue name="Upright" value="0" default="yes"/> |
   |    |    | <dipvalue name="Cocktail" value="4"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Unused" tag="DSW2" mask="8"> |
   |    |    | <dipvalue name="Off" value="8" default="yes"/> |
   |    |    | <dipvalue name="On"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Unused" tag="DSW2" mask="16"> |
   |    |    | <dipvalue name="Off" value="16" default="yes"/> |
   |    |    | <dipvalue name="On"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Difficulty" tag="DSW2" mask="96"> |
   |    |    | <dipvalue name="Easy" value="96"/> |
   |    |    | <dipvalue name="Normal" value="64" default="yes"/> |
   |    |    | <dipvalue name="Difficult" value="32"/> |
   |    |    | <dipvalue name="Very Difficult"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Demo Sounds" tag="DSW2" mask="128"> |
   |    |    | <dipvalue name="Off" value="128"/> |
   |    |    | <dipvalue name="On" value="0" default="yes"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Flip Screen" tag="DSW3" mask="16"> |
   |    |    | <dipvalue name="Off" value="16" default="yes"/> |
   |    |    | <dipvalue name="On"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Upright Controls" tag="DSW3" mask="32"> |
   |    |    | <dipvalue name="Single" value="32" default="yes"/> |
   |    |    | <dipvalue name="Dual"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Service Mode" tag="DSW3" mask="64"> |
   |    |    | <dipvalue name="Off" value="64" default="yes"/> |
   |    |    | <dipvalue name="On" value="0"/> |
   |    | </dipswitch> |
   |    | <dipswitch name="Unused" tag="DSW3" mask="128"> |
   |    |    | <dipvalue name="Off" value="128" default="yes"/> |
   |    |    | <dipvalue name="On" value="0"/> |
   |    | </dipswitch> |
   |    | <driver status="good" emulation="good" color="good" sound="good" graphic="good" savestate="supported" palettesize="2048"/> |
|
|